Even worse, a single fire or flood can cause the complete loss of irreplaceable family memories forever. Colors fade, dust gathers, loose photos can get bent, scratched and torn, and photos in albums can become damaged by the adhesives used to seal them inside. While placing them in albums with protective covering, or stacking them in storage boxes may help to keep them for a generation, paper prints will inevitably deteriorate over time. While it can be fun to share memories by looking through old photo albums filled with fading and yellowed prints in monochrome or black and white, these precious photos were never made to last forever. If you or a beloved aging family member has stacks of photo albums and boxes of old family photos in a closet or storage room, now might be the time to preserve cherished family memories with the best photo scanner.
